ON December 27, at 10.30am local friends gathered dressed up as ghosts or ghouls at The Watering Hole Cafe, Aymestrey, Herefordshire to set off on a tractor road run.
Leaving the cafe in Aymestrey, they travelled through Yatton, Leinthall Earls, Leinthall Starkes and stopped at The Sun Inn at Leintwardine for refreshments and continued to Newton, Deerfold and Lower Lye which lead back to The Watering Hole Cafe.
The 15 tractor enthusiasts on their return met two Leominster Community First Responders; Yon Saunders and Karl Griffiths who received money that had been raised; £1096.31. Mark Harrington from Cadbury's Leominster/ Mondelez gave £200 to be donated, last year's tractor road ramble raised £235 which was put together to raise the grand total. All the money raised is donated to Leominster Community First Responders, who are voluntary group based in Leominster and are trained by WMAS. They are funded by donations- the funds are used on life saving equipment.
